Beginnen Sie mit GAV CMS

Jan 29, 2026
wie man
Get started with Grav CMS
(Bildkredite: Zukunft)

GRAV ist ein Content-Management-System (CMS) mit einem Unterschied. Content-Management-Systeme sind im modernen Web alltäglich mit Plattformen wie WordPress (oder anderen Web-Hosting Anbieter) Stromversorgung eines großen Prozentsatzes von Websites. Sie bieten eine benutzerfreundliche grafische Benutzeroberfläche für nicht-technische Benutzer, um Artikel und Inhalte hinzuzufügen, während die Entwickler den Code separat abwickeln (auf ähnliche Weise mit einer benutzerfreundlichen Weise Webseitenersteller ).

Die wichtigsten Nachteile kommen, wenn der CMS mit nicht benötigten Merkmalen aufgebläht ist, oder Truppen von Entwicklern, um kontinuierlich produktiv zu arbeiten. Sogar eine grundlegende cms errichtete Website, die wenig mehr als ein ist Landing-Seite Seltsam auf einer Datenbank, die Migration und Verwaltung eine größere Aufgabe erstellen kann, als es sein sollte.

Treffen Grav. Die CMS erstellt mit dem Zweck, leichtes, flexibel - und ohne herkömmliche Datenbank zu sein. Es verfügt jedoch über ein optionales Verwaltungsfeld mit einer grafischen Benutzeroberfläche, Benutzerverwaltung und den gleichen Funktionen, die von einem CMS erwartet werden.

Während GRAV keine herkömmliche Datenbank auf MySQL oder ähnliches läuft, verfügt er über eine Art Datenbank, die in Ordnern und einfachen Textdateien gespeichert ist. Diese Dateien speichern Inhalte mit der Markdown-Syntax mit der in YAML gespeicherten Konfiguration. Wenn Sie Inhalte zum Laden haben, versuchen Sie diese Cloud-Speicherung. Optionen.

Wie bei der Erlernen eines neuen Systems kann GRAV ein bisschen Mühe dauern, um mit dem Start zu beginnen, und die Dokumentation, obwohl die Verbesserung einige Fragen unbeantwortet lässt, wodurch Sie durchgegangen werden, um durch vorgefertigte "Skelette" auszudrängen. Dieses Tutorial hilft Ihnen, in der Installation von GRAV zu installieren und Seiten mit dem Standard-Quark-Theme hinzuzufügen.

Laden Sie die Dateien herunter für dieses Tutorial.

  • So wählen Sie den richtigen CMS aus

01. Konfigurieren der lokalen Umgebung

GRAV erfordert einen Webserver, z. B. Apache oder Nginx, und mindestens Version 7.1.3 von PHP.

Richten Sie einen lokalen WAMP, MAMP- oder LAMP-Server ein, mit dem Sie arbeiten können. GIT und Komponist wird auch verwendet, um sicherzustellen, dass diese in der Befehlszeile verwendet werden können.

02. Erstellen Sie ein Arbeitsverzeichnis

Erstellen Sie innerhalb des Webstamms des lokalen Servers ein neues Verzeichnis und rufen Sie es "GRAV-PROJEKT" an, um eine Eingabeaufforderung oder ein Terminal oder ein Terminal zu öffnen und zu prüfen, ob PHP mit "PHP -V" installiert ist, wenn eine Versionsnummer zurückgegeben wird.

Wenn nicht, stellen Sie sicher, dass PHP installiert ist.

03. Installieren Sie eine Kopie von GRAV

Die einfachste Möglichkeit, GAV zu installieren, besteht darin, die ZIP-Datei von der Website herunterzuladen und ihn an den früher erstellten Ordner zu extrahieren.

Verwenden Sie die GIT-Installationsmethode, um den GRAV-CLI zu erkunden. Navigieren Sie zu dem Webstamm des lokalen Servers und führen Sie den folgenden Befehl aus.

 Git Clone -b Master https://github.com
getGrav / grav.git Grav-Project 

04. Abhängigkeiten installieren.

Get started with Grav CMS: Install dependencies

Verwenden Sie den Komponisten, um die von Ihnen benötigten Abhängigkeiten zu installieren (Bildkredite: Webdesigner)

Skip, wenn Sie mit Reißverschluss installieren. Ändern Sie das Verzeichnis in "GRAV-PROJEKT", verwenden Sie den Komponisten, um die erforderlichen Abhängigkeiten zu installieren.

Verwenden Sie einmal installiert, installieren Sie das POV-CLI, um das Thema und die Plugins zu installieren. Bei Windows müssen GRAV-Befehle mit "PHP" vorangestellt werden.

 CD-GRAV-PROJEKT
Komponistinstallation --no-dev -o
bin / grav installieren 

05. Testen Sie die Installation

Get started with Grav CMS: Test the installation

Versuchen Sie, keine 404 zu bekommen (Bildkredite: Webdesigner)

GRAV kann auf localhost / grav-project aufgerufen werden. Öffnen dieser Seite in einem Browser Zeigt den GROV-Willkommensbildschirm an.

Klicken Sie auf die Typografie-Seite, um auf Fehler zu testen. Wenn Sie auf einen 404-Fehler auftreten, lesen Sie die Fehlerbehebung von GAV in der Dokumentation der GAV.

06. Fügen Sie eine neue Seite hinzu

Get started with Grav CMS: Add a new page

Die GRAV-Seiten werden als Textdateien gespeichert (Bildkredite: Webdesigner)

Eine Seite in GRAV ist eine Textdatei im Verzeichnis "Benutzer / Seiten". Um eine neue Seite zu erstellen, navigieren Sie zum Verzeichnis "GRAV-PROJEKT / User / PAGE" und erstellen Sie einen neuen Ordner mit dem Namen 03.about und erstellen Sie dann eine neue Datei, die default.md aufgerufen wird.

GRAV verwendet "Markdown Syntax", um Seiten zu rendern.

07. Installieren Sie das Admin-Panel

Um den Prozess der Erstellung und Verwaltung von Inhalten zu beschleunigen und das vollständige, benutzerfreundliche Potenzial des GRAV-CMS freizuschalten, kann das Verwaltungsfeldmodul installiert werden. Führen Sie aus der Befehlszeile den folgenden Befehl aus:

 PHP-Bin / GPM-Installationsadminalinstallation 

08. Erstellen Sie einen Admin-Benutzer

Get started with Grav CMS: Create an admin user

Wenn das installierte Admin-Modul installiert ist, können Sie einen Administrator-Benutzer erstellen (Bildkredite: Webdesigner)

Erfrischung von einer beliebigen Seite auf der GRAV-Website, sobald das Admin-Modul installiert ist, öffnet eine Aufforderung, einen neuen Administrator-Benutzer zu erstellen. Füllen Sie Ihre Details aus und nennen Sie das Kennwort, um zum Dashboard fortzufahren.

09. Bearbeiten mit Admin-Schnittstelle

Wenn das Admin-Panel eingerichtet ist, klicken Sie auf Seiten in der linken Balken, und klicken Sie auf die zuvor getroffene Seite.

Nach dieser Belastung können Sie einen Inhalts-Eingabeband sehen, der eine einfache Bearbeitung des Inhalts der Seiten ermöglicht.

10. Fügen Sie Kinderseiten hinzu

Löschen Sie die Typografie-Seite im Admin-Panel und fügen Sie anschließend eine neue Seite hinzu, um sie zu ersetzen.

Geben Sie Dienste für den Titel- und Ordnernamen ein und klicken Sie auf Weiter, um den Rest der Optionen als Standardwert zu behalten. Geben Sie einige Inhalte für diese Seite ein und klicken Sie auf Speichern.

Erstellen Sie nun eine andere Seite mit der Schaltfläche "Hinzufügen" und geben Sie einen Dienstnamen ein. Stellen Sie sicher, dass "sichtbar" auf JA eingestellt ist, dann weiter.

11. Set Homepage an modular

Get started with Grav CMS: Set homepage to modular

Ändern Sie für komplexere Seiten die Vorlage in modulare (Bildkredite: Webdesigner)

Wenn Sie in der Lage sind, Text und Header leicht auf eine Seite hinzufügen zu können, ist schnell und einfach für grundlegende Websites, ist es verständlich, dass eine Website komplexere Anforderungen hat. Bearbeiten Sie die Homepage und ändern Sie auf der Registerkarte Erweitert die Seitenvorlage in modular. Stellen Sie sicher, dass Sie die Seite speichern.

12. Fügen Sie ein Modul hinzu

Get started with Grav CMS: Adding a module

Lassen Sie uns ein Heldenmodul hinzufügen (Bildkredite: Webdesigner)

Module sind Inhaltsblöcke, die vom Thema eingestellt werden, die beim Erstellen einer Seite mit unterschiedlich gestalteten Abschnitten verwendet werden können.

Wenn die Homepage jetzt konvertiert wurde, löschen Sie den vorgefertigten Inhalt der Homepage und speichern Sie die Änderungen. Klicken Sie dann oben auf der Seite auf add & gt; modular hinzufügen und füllen Sie den Titel "Helden" ein und setzen Sie die Seite auf "Home". Wählen Sie für die modulare Vorlage die Option "Helden".

13. Bevölkerung des Heldenmoduls

Get started with Grav CMS: Populate the Hero module

Module rendern in einem Block auf ihrer übergeordneten Seite (Bildkredite: Webdesigner)

Module werden genauso wie Unterseiten im Admin-Panel behandelt, aber anstelle einer Unterseite rendern sie ihren Inhalt in einem Block auf ihrer übergeordneten Seite. Bearbeiten Sie das neu erstellte Heldenmodul und fügen Sie einen Header, ein Text hinzu, und fügen Sie ein Heldenbild in "Page Media" hinzu. Speichern Sie die Seite.

14. Fügen Sie ein Features-Modul hinzu

Wiederholen Sie den obigen Schritt, wählen Sie jedoch Features-Modul aus. Beachten Sie beim Bearbeiten der Seite die Registerkarte "FIGHT", mit der Sie ein Layout festlegen können, und fügen Sie einzelne Spalten mit einem Symbol, Kopfzeilen und Text hinzu. Fügen Sie vier dieser Spalten hinzu und geben Sie ihnen Inhalte.

15. Fügen Sie einen Textblock hinzu

Das letzte Modul auf der Homepage ist ein Standard-Inhaltsblock. Fügen Sie diese Option hinzu und geben Sie den gewünschten Inhalt in diesen Bereich ein, fügen Sie ein Bild an, und speichern Sie die Seite.

Öffnen Sie zuletzt jeden Block bisher, einschließlich der übergeordneten Homepage, und entfernen Sie alle CSS-Klassen, indem Sie auf die Registerkarte "Erweitert" und entleeren Sie das Feld des Body-Klassen. Dies sind CSS-Klassen, die vom Thema festgelegt sind, mit denen Sie jeden Block anpassen können.

16. Optionen konfigurieren.

Um das Site-Logo und ein Array von Optionen für das Thema einzustellen, führen Sie in das Menü "Themen" und klicken Sie dann auf Quark, das aktuell aktive Thema.

Passen Sie diese Einstellungen an und klicken Sie dann auf "Konfiguration", um auf Optionen wie "Site Title" zuzugreifen.

Dieser Artikel wurde ursprünglich in Ausgabe 291 des kreativen Webdesign-Magazins veröffentlicht Webdesigner . Kaufen Sie das Thema 291 hier .

Zum Thema passende Artikel:

  • Verwenden Sie WordPress als kopfloses CMS
  • So animieren Sie mit der MO.JS-Bibliothek
  • 10 Gründe, warum Sie Atom Design verwenden sollten

wie man - Die beliebtesten Artikel

So fügen Sie Schriftarten in Photoshop hinzu

wie man Jan 29, 2026

(Bildkredite: Adobe) Schriftarten in Photoshop: Schnelle Links - Fügen Sie Fonts ..


17 Tipps zum Zeichnen von Manga-Gesichtern

wie man Jan 29, 2026

(Bildkredite: Zakary Lee) Manga-Gesichter sind ein wesentlicher Teil des Zeichnens von Manga. Ich begann meine Ziehka..


Affinity Designer: So verwenden Sie Effekte und Stile

wie man Jan 29, 2026

(Bildkredite: Serif) Mit Vektor- und Rasterwerkzeugen kombiniert, Affinity Designer. ist eine erschwin..


Wie kann man mit SHAPR3D unterwegs sein?

wie man Jan 29, 2026

(Bildkredite: Adam Dewhirst) ShapR3D ist ein großartiges Werkzeug für Kitbashing. Es hilft, die Ideen buchstäblich..


Wie man Tieraugen veranschaulicht

wie man Jan 29, 2026

(Bildkredite: Jill Tisbury) Beim lernen Wie zeichnet man Tiere? Ein kniffliger Aspekt ist die Augen. E..


So verwalten Sie CSS-Klassen mit JavaScript

wie man Jan 29, 2026

Bei der Entwicklung einfacher Webprojekte, die die Benutzerinteraktion einbeziehen, wird das, wie am besten, um den Statusänderu..


5 Tipps zur Verbesserung Ihrer VR-Kreationen

wie man Jan 29, 2026

Vertex-Workshop-Führer. Glen Southern. teilt seine Top-Tipps, um Ihnen dabei zu helfen, ..


Wie man das Licht mit Ölen erfasst

wie man Jan 29, 2026

Licht ist etwas, das Maler immer inspiriert - ob die Sonne an den Steinen eines Gebäudes oder einer Blume in einem Vase leuchtet..


Kategorien